How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Cottleville?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Cottleville Studio Apartments | $1,296 | $1,270 | $1,350 |
Cottleville 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,441 | $949 | $2,202 |
Cottleville 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,918 | $1,115 | $3,156 |
Cottleville 3 Bedroom Apartments | $2,118 | $1,302 | $2,900 |
Cottleville 4 Bedroom Apartments | $2,660 | $2,106 | $3,035 |

Frequently Asked Questions about Cottleville
What is the current price range for One Bedroom Cottleville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Cottleville ranges from $949 to $2,202 with an average monthly rent of $1,441.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Cottleville c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Cottleville range from $1,115 to $3,156.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,918.
How expensive are Cottleville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 22 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Cottleville on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$1,302 to $2,900 - averaging $2,118 for the location.
